Maderlehen
Maderlehen is a farm in Unterneukirchen, Altötting, Bavaria. Maderlehen is situated nearby to the protected area Mörnbachtal, as well as near the hamlet Mauerberg.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Polling
Village
Photo: Konrad Lackerbeck, CC BY 3.0.
Polling is a municipality in the district of Mühldorf in Bavaria in Germany. It lies on the river Inn. Polling is situated 5 km northwest of Maderlehen.
Garching an der Alz
Town
Photo: Simisa,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Garching an der Alz is a municipality in the district of Altötting in Bavaria in Germany. Garching an der Alz is situated 5 km south of Maderlehen.
